Output fca31a4e4be533949553eaea726e6f1836a429c430c4d9cfdfa59c6256006963:1

value
1189714123
script pubkey
OP_0 OP_PUSHBYTES_20 00ae5cd0a5126324d8d75b8f0a43562d21262309
address
bc1qqzh9e599zf3jfkxhtw8s5s6k95sjvgcfj2jgyf
transaction
fca31a4e4be533949553eaea726e6f1836a429c430c4d9cfdfa59c6256006963
spent
true